The DS 3 is a great option for those looking for small trendy and stylish used Citroen. Its chic exterior is matched by a satisfying driving experience and the most recent Citroen technology. The spacious cabin is well-equipped and can comfortably take five people.

G28 with intelligent internal architecture - offering a class-leading boot space of 285l. There's also a wide array of tech, including an eight-speaker hi-fi system that gives you a premium audio experience. Additionally, MyWay satnav comes as standard on every model.

Citroen DS has always been a range of cars with distinctive designs and attention to details. The DS 3 is no exception and its distinctive features include a 'shark fin B-pillar' and floating roof. The DS 3 has also been available with a variety of powerful engines. The 1.4 and 1.6 petrol engines have excellent performance, while the more modern 1.2 PureTech turbo three-cylinder offers refined performance and mid-range pulling power. There are two 1.6 BlueHDi options that offer an excellent fuel efficiency.

There are several factors that influence the cost of replacing a car key. This includes the model of your car as well as additional features. The key type also affects the cost of replacement. Transponder keys, for instance, cost more than regular keys. Transponder keys have a microchip which is programmed to begin the vehicle. This feature decreases the likelihood of theft and makes them harder to duplicate.
